adaptive_bw.mc: Adaptive bandwidth (multicore)

Description Usage Arguments Value Examples

Description

Function to calculate Adaptive bandwidths according to Abramson’s smoothing regimen with multicore support

Usage

 1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
13
14
adaptive_bw.mc(
  grid,
  events,
  lines,
  bw,
  trim_bw,
  method,
  kernel_name,
  max_depth,
  tol,
  digits,
  sparse,
  verbose
)

Arguments

grid

A spatial grid to split the data within

events

A spatialPointsDataFrame of the events points

lines

A SpatialLinesDataFrame representing the network

bw

The fixed kernel bandwidth

trim_bw

The maximum size of local bandwidths

method

The method to use when calculating the NKDE

kernel_name

The name of the kernel to use

max_depth

The maximum recursion depth

tol

A float indicating the spatial tolerance when snapping events on lines

digits

The number of digits to keep

sparse

A Boolean indicating if sparse matrix should be used

verbose

A Boolean indicating if update messages should be printed

Value

A vector with the local bandwidths

Examples

1
#This is an internal function, no example provided

spNetwork documentation built on Oct. 30, 2021, 5:06 p.m.